Step 1
Preheat oven to 400 degrees F. Lightly oil a baking sheet or coat with nonstick spray.
Step 2
To make the garlic butter topping, whisk together butter, Parmesan, parsley, garlic powder, oregano and salt in a small bowl; set aside.
Step 3
Place bottom half of dinner rolls onto the prepared baking sheet. Top with pizza sauce, mini pepperonis, cheese and top of dinner rolls. Brush with half of the garlic butter topping.
Step 4
Place into oven and bake until the cheese has melted, about 10-12 minutes.
Step 5
Serve immediately, brushed with remaining garlic butter topping.
